ABSTRACT:
A fishline guide mechanism for a spinning reel in fishing includes a lever provided to a lever support arm on a rotor; a bail; a bail attaching portion gradually expanding from the bail; a fishline roller supported between a tip end of the lever and the bail attaching portion; an annular portion fitted on an end of the bail attaching portion so as to have a surface flush with that of the bail attaching portion; and an anti-tangling portion integrally coupled the annular portion with the lever, the anti-tangling portion extending in front of the roller.
